What are the main features of solar photovoltaic (PV) generation?
Abstract: This chapter presents the important features of solar photovoltaic (PV) generation and an overview of electrical storage technologies. The basic unit of a solar PV generation system is a solar cell, which is a P‐N junction diode. The power electronic converters used in solar systems are usually DC‐DC converters and DC‐AC converters.
Is solar PV the future of electric power?
Solar PV technology is poised to become one of the primary forms for electric power generation in the very near future. Such advancement is brought by not only the rapidly declining costs of silicon-based modules, but also the promising emerging next-generation alternatives such as the perovskite materials and cells.

What is the photovoltaic effect?
8.1. Introduction The photovoltaic (PV) effect is the generation process of electric voltage or current in a solar cell upon exposure to illumination. First discovered in 1839 by Edmond Becquerel in electrochemical cells, the PV effect has served as the underlying fundamental mechanism for various iterations of solar PV technologies.

How are photogenerated carriers extracted from photovoltaic solar cells?
Nature Communications 5, Article number: 4651 (2014) Cite this article In conventional photovoltaic solar cells, photogenerated carriers are extracted by the built-in electric field of a semiconductor PN junction, defined by ionic dopants.
